Nithy Rajaiah is a scholar working on General Health Professions, Emergency Medical Services and Industrial relations. According to data from OpenAlex, Nithy Rajaiah has authored 2 papers receiving a total of 7 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 2 papers in General Health Professions, 1 paper in Emergency Medical Services and 0 papers in Industrial relations. Recurrent topics in Nithy Rajaiah’s work include Geriatric Care and Nursing Homes (2 papers) and Disaster Response and Management (1 paper). Nithy Rajaiah is often cited by papers focused on Geriatric Care and Nursing Homes (2 papers) and Disaster Response and Management (1 paper). Nithy Rajaiah coll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om. Nithy Rajaiah's co-authors include Thomas G. Knight and Sarbjit Clare and has published in prestigious journals such as Acute Medicine Journal and PubMed.
